Specifications
Duty Cycle: 68%
Base Part Number: NCP1075
Mounting Type: Surface Mount
Supplier Device Package: SOT-223 (TO-261)
Package / Case: TO-261-4, TO-261AA
Operating Temperature: -40°C ~ 125°C (TJ)
Control Features: --
Fault Protection: Current Limiting, Over Load, Over Temperature, Over Voltage, Short Circuit
Power (Watts): 19W
Frequency - Switching: 100kHz
Series: --
Voltage - Supply (Vcc/Vdd): 6.3 V ~ 10 V
Voltage - Start Up: 8.2V
Topology: Flyback
Voltage - Breakdown: 700V
Internal Switch(s): Yes
Output Isolation: Isolated
Part Status: Active
Packaging: Tape & Reel (TR)
